Oracle 9i审计技术:强化系统监控与安全
需积分: 3 167 浏览量
更新于2024-11-14
收藏 114KB DOC 举报
"Oracle 9i审计技术是大型信息系统中确保数据安全和责任追溯的关键工具。审计功能允许系统记录和监视数据库活动,特别是在处理敏感信息时,为责任追查和安全事件分析提供重要证据。Oracle 9i引入的审计特性加强了数据库的可控性和可跟踪性,它不仅能够监控整体系统行为,还能针对特定业务数据进行详细记录。默认情况下,审计功能是关闭的,需要通过设置audit_trail参数为“DB”来启用,但此设置需要在数据库重启后生效。开启审计后,可通过查询系统参数来验证其状态。"
Oracle 9i审计技术详解主要涵盖以下几个方面:
1. **审计的重要性**:在大型信息系统中,审计功能是保证数据可靠性和保密性的重要手段。它能监控数据库操作,记录重要数据的历史变更,确保在发生错误或安全事件时能进行有效的责任追查。
2. **审计功能的配合**:数据库级别的审计与应用系统层审计相辅相成,共同提升审计强度。一些应用层的审计功能可能需要数据库审计的支持,以实现更全面的监控。
3. **Oracle 9i的审计特性**:Oracle 9i引入的新安全特性——审计(Auditing),提供了记录和监视数据库活动的能力,特别适用于关键数据库活动的监控和特定信息的收集。
4. **启用审计**:默认情况下,审计特性不开启,需要通过设置初始化参数audit_trail为“DB”来激活。这个改变不会立即生效,必须在数据库重启后才能看到效果。
5. **验证审计状态**:审计特性是否开启,可以通过执行SQL命令`show parameter audit_trail;`来查询。
6. **审计的灵活性**:Oracle 9i审计特性允许对特定对象或用户进行细粒度的审计,这意味着可以针对不同级别和类型的活动进行定制化的监控。
7. **审计日志**:启用审计后,系统会生成审计日志,这些日志包含了一系列数据库操作的详细信息,可供后期分析和问题排查。
8. **性能考虑**:尽管审计能提供强大的安全保障,但也会带来一定的性能开销。因此,通常只对关键操作和数据进行审计,以平衡安全性和效率。
通过理解并熟练应用Oracle 9i的审计技术,系统管理员和开发者可以构建更加安全、透明的数据库环境,为业务运营提供坚实的保障。
2008-12-02 上传
2009-03-05 上传
2010-07-19 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
ilovemilk
- 粉丝: 86
- 资源: 56
最新资源
- Java集合ArrayList实现字符串管理及效果展示
- 实现2D3D相机拾取射线的关键技术
- LiveLy-公寓管理门户:创新体验与技术实现
- 易语言打造的快捷禁止程序运行小工具
- Microgateway核心:实现配置和插件的主端口转发
- 掌握Java基本操作:增删查改入门代码详解
- Apache Tomcat 7.0.109 Windows版下载指南
- Qt实现文件系统浏览器界面设计与功能开发
- ReactJS新手实验:搭建与运行教程
- 探索生成艺术:几个月创意Processing实验
- Django框架下Cisco IOx平台实战开发案例源码解析
- 在Linux环境下配置Java版VTK开发环境
- 29街网上城市公司网站系统v1.0:企业建站全面解决方案
- WordPress CMB2插件的Suggest字段类型使用教程
- TCP协议实现的Java桌面聊天客户端应用
- ANR-WatchDog: 检测Android应用无响应并报告异常